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
44099505 0714110 599568
247189533 80710 5927
247189533 80710 5927
1907 2042479 944056 45
All about undefined
Interested in learning more?
247189533 80710 5927
1907 2042479 944056 45
See more
36833 968
539781 312772588 03656
See more
60509332 28 4990768703
98521 01420481 660 209229669
See more